This video will show you how to build a shed floor, step-by-step.
There are many different shed floor foundation options available for sheds. However, I built my shed floor using pressure treated 4"x4" and 2"x4" pressure treated lumber.
When building my shed, I was lucky to have an existing 10'x10' concrete slab that I could build my slab upon. If you don't yet have a shed foundation, check out these resources below:

How do you protect the base from humidity and moisture? Being placed directly on the concrete isn't going to be affected on the long term?
@woodmanmade
@woodmanmade Жыл бұрын
He is using pressure treated lumber which resists rot, but adding a sill gasket between the concrete pad and the lumber would give additional protection. Should also add flashing around the perimeter of the framing so water does not make its way back onto the concrete slab, diverting it to the ground.
